[Command]scp(安全拷贝)与rsync(远程同步)
今天在使用scp拷贝的过程中,为了节约拷贝时间,仅对新增的拷贝内容进行同步,找到了rsync命令,进行新增拷贝,具体内容如下
scp 安全拷贝
该命令会进行全量复制,每次复制都会复制所有文件
使用方式:
scp -r 源文件用户名A@主机名:path1 目标文件用户名B@主机名2:path2
-r 表示递归复制
rsync 远程同步
该命令只同步变化的文件,进行增量同步
rsync -rvlt path1 目标文件用户名B@主机名2:path2
-r: 递归,复制目录
-v: 显示复制的过程
-l: 同步软连接
-t: 基于文件的修改时间进行对比,只同步修改时间不同的文件